Tektronix 475 obsolete pots


 

I am restoring a Tek 475 that took an impact to the front of the scope. It broke some knobs and I know at least one of the pots is damaged. Part Number 311-1701-00, 20k with a switch that is dpdt. I know this is a modular linear switch double gang with a detent for the switching, but I cannot find any other manufacturers that make this. Bourns should have one, but it is not showing up on any searches.
Any help with what others have done to work around this issue would be greatly appreciated.

Thank you.


 

I thought you were referring to the Trigger Hold-off control, but that's a 311--1401. Which control do you mean? In any case, the vintageTEK Museum can probably supply the exact replacement part. Contact the Museum via contactus@....

311-1702-00 is the one I am actually looking for. R1070 on the Timing Board. It is the pot controlled by the red VAR knob in the middle of the A and B TIME/DIV and Delay Time control knobs.
I will definitely reach out to the VintageTEK people to see what they have.
